How to Go to Account Settings on Roblox

On the Roblox app, tap the three-dotted more menu in the bottom right, then tap 'Settings.' Boom, you're there!

Just click the gear icon (top-right on PC) or the three dots (bottom-right on mobile) and select 'Settings'. Done and done.
